Restaurant Spotlight: Fortune House
Located on Hinkleville Road, Fortune House is a beloved institution in Paducah, known for its extensive menu of classic Chinese dishes. This long-standing restaurant offers a warm and welcoming atmosphere, perfect for family dinners or casual gatherings with friends. Fortune House presents cuisine that leans towards Cantonese and Hunan, known for the rich and savory flavors.
Fortune House offers an ambiance that is both comforting and classic. Its interior is decorated with traditional Chinese motifs, creating a setting that transports you to a cozy corner of Asia. The dining room is spacious and well-lit, making it ideal for both intimate dinners and larger group gatherings.
When visiting Fortune House, be sure to sample some of their most popular dishes. The General Tso’s Chicken is a perennial favorite, featuring crispy chicken pieces tossed in a tangy and slightly sweet sauce. For a spicier option, try the Hunan Beef, with its tender slices of beef stir-fried with vegetables in a fiery chili sauce. Another must-try is their Lo Mein, a savory noodle dish that is both filling and flavorful. And for an appetizer, you can’t go wrong with their classic spring rolls. Expect to spend around fifteen dollars to twenty five dollars per person.
What truly sets Fortune House apart is its commitment to quality and consistency. For years, they’ve been serving up consistently delicious dishes, earning them a loyal following among Paducah residents. The restaurant also prides itself on using fresh ingredients and preparing each dish with care. This dedication to quality makes Fortune House a standout destination for Chinese food in Paducah.

Restaurant Spotlight: Tokyo Grill
Tokyo Grill on James Sanders Boulevard brings a modern touch to Japanese cuisine, offering an extensive selection of sushi, hibachi, and other Japanese delicacies. The atmosphere at Tokyo Grill is sleek and contemporary, making it a great spot for a date night or a sophisticated meal with colleagues.
Tokyo Grill presents an elegant and modern dining experience, the interior is tastefully decorated with minimalist design elements, creating a refined and sophisticated ambiance. The soft lighting and comfortable seating make it an ideal setting for a romantic dinner or a special celebration.
For sushi lovers, the Dragon Roll is a must-try, featuring a combination of shrimp tempura, avocado, and eel sauce. If you’re in the mood for something cooked, the Hibachi Chicken is a crowd-pleaser, served with a side of fried rice and vegetables. And for those seeking a more adventurous option, the Spicy Tuna Roll delivers a burst of flavor with its combination of tuna, spicy mayo, and crunchy tempura flakes. Also, be sure to try their ramen bowls. These are loaded with fresh ingredients and broths that are simmered for hours. Expect to pay around twenty dollars to thirty dollars per person.
Tokyo Grill stands out for its commitment to using fresh, high-quality ingredients in its sushi and other dishes. The restaurant’s skilled chefs meticulously prepare each roll, ensuring a visually stunning and delectable dining experience. Restaurant Spotlight: Thai Smile
Tucked away on Irvin Cobb Drive, Thai Smile is a hidden gem that offers authentic Thai flavors in a warm and inviting setting. The restaurant is known for its friendly service and flavorful dishes, making it a favorite among locals seeking a taste of Thailand. The decor is simple yet charming, with colorful murals depicting scenes from Thailand.
Thai Smile’s dining area is cozy and intimate, providing a comfortable setting for both casual lunches and special occasion dinners. The walls are adorned with Thai artwork, adding to the restaurant’s authentic ambiance.
When dining at Thai Smile, be sure to try the Pad Thai, a classic Thai noodle dish that is perfectly balanced with sweet, sour, and savory flavors. The Green Curry is another must-try, featuring a rich and creamy coconut milk-based curry with your choice of protein and vegetables. For a spicier option, the Drunken Noodles are a fiery and flavorful choice. Also try their appetizers. The satay is grilled to perfection and the spring rolls are also a perfect option. Expect to pay around fifteen dollars to twenty five dollars per person.
What makes Thai Smile special is its commitment to using authentic Thai ingredients and recipes. The restaurant’s chefs hail from Thailand and bring their culinary expertise to every dish they prepare.
